I had a Jeep Liberty (which is the new Cherokee in the UK) whilst in the US a couple of months ago.

Kinda liked it, but not a patch on the FL2. The CHerokee wasn't as good on the road, although the 3.7l engine was nice for a bit of fun. Interior was very basic, and not upto the standard of the FL2, not even close.

I'm sure it would do well offroad, and has low range box as well. But not so sure as it would out do an FL2.

AS you can I tell I like the FL2 much better. But just my opinion.

To be fair though, I did drive 12 hours, over 600 miles in a day in the Liberty, and you really wouldn't have known it, didn't feel like as long a day.

Our revious 4x4 was a cherokee. What we really wanted was a 4x4 with German build and trim (we traded an A3) but the choice at the time was FL1 or Cherokee.
We bought the Jeep because
a) it was better trimmed than a fl1 - to us the fl1 had an 80's feel and reminded me of my Mk3 escort. (sorry fl1 owners). The jeep was far more luxurious.
b) it looked nicer than an fl1 - sort of big chunky tonka style with a good hint of its heritage in the design. Liked the front of the fl1 but the rest was a bit dull really.
c) The spec was way better than an fl1 - can't remember what but I do remember that a lot of things we wanted simply weren't available at all from LR.
The Jeep drove like a truck - but the Mrs seemed to like that at the time.

Clearly the fl2 is vastly better in every way than the old cherokee and has leapfrogged it on every point but I did wonder whether we should have waited for the new cherokee. After all, it was going to be a lot cheaper and considering they'd have seen the fl2 I was expecting something comparable but 5k cheaper..

So the new one
Ok - its 5k cheaper.
From the pics, nowhere near as well trimmed as an fl2
same spec
still drives like a truck (fun intially but get boring and eventually annoying as you simply can't hussle it)
Looks awful. Clearly whoever designed it only does straight edges.
